Job description
SUMMARY: Under the supervision of the Director of Teaching and Learning, this position is responsible for creating data reports for the School Board, assembling and submitting state compliance data elements (including the Report Card to the Public), and managing multiple standardized and alternative assessment programs. Furthermore, this position provides districtwide coordination and oversight for the English Language Learning (ELL/EL) Program, ensuring compliance with federal and state regulations, guiding student identification, implementing learning plans, and facilitating instructional professional development. Additional responsibilities include managing the PowerSchool Student Information System (SIS), leading the implementation and maintenance of the district’s student data warehouse system, and analyzing school improvement data to support strategic plan initiatives.
Requirements
- Bachelor’s degree in statistics, assessment, educational leadership, program management, or a closely related field.
- Must have, or be eligible to obtain upon hire, an Alaska Type-B Administrative Certificate.
- Demonstrated knowledge and successful experience working with public school data systems, accountability reporting, and educational assessments.
-
Comprehensive knowledge of federal and state laws regarding public education assessment, reporting frameworks, and English Learner compliance standards. PREFERRED QUALIFICATIONS:
- Master’s degree in education, educational leadership, statistics, or program management.

TERMS: The work year is determined by the School Board; Coordinator positions are typically for a 215-day contract period from August to June. Salary is determined by level of education and years of comparable work experience for placement on the JSAA Salary Schedule. This position is represented by the Juneau School Administrative Association collective bargaining unit. COMPENSATION: The annual salary range is Range G on the JSAA Salary Schedule $110,877.00 - $140,039.00 (placement is dependent on experience) for a 215-day contract from August to June. The Juneau School District offers an comprehensive benefits package which includes an employer-sponsored health plan (medical, dental and vision), employer paid life insurance plan, membership with the Teachers Retirement System (TRS) plan, and an optional, voluntary deferred compensation program is available.
